How Common Is The Last Name Barilone? popularity and diffusion

The surname is the 855,216th most commonly held surname on earth, held by around 1 in 22,844,972 people. This last name is primarily found in The Americas, where 54 percent of Barilone reside; 54 percent reside in North America and 53 percent reside in Anglo-North America.

Barilone is most frequently held in The United States, where it is borne by 170 people, or 1 in 2,132,111. In The United States Barilone is most numerous in: Massachusetts, where 30 percent live, California, where 22 percent live and Arizona, where 10 percent live. Outside of The United States this surname occurs in 12 countries. It also occurs in France, where 24 percent live and Italy, where 15 percent live.
